Read MoreHighlands & Tea Country Retreat – 12 Days
Hill stations, scenic train rides, and tea experiences
Best Time to Visit: December to April (dry season in the hills)
Ideal for: Nature lovers, photographers, slow travelers, couples, and wellness seekers
Day 1: Arrival in Colombo – Transfer to Kandy
Arrive at Bandaranaike International Airport (CMB).
Warm welcome by your tour guide.
Scenic drive to Kandy (approx. 3.5–4 hours).
Stop at Pinnawala Elephant Orphanage (optional).
Check-in at a hilltop hotel in Kandy.
Relax and enjoy the cooler mountain breeze.
Overnight: Kandy
Meals: Dinner
Day 2: Sacred Temple of the Tooth & Royal Botanical Garden
Visit the Temple of the Sacred Tooth Relic, a UNESCO World Heritage site.
Witness traditional drumming rituals.
Explore the Royal Botanical Garden in Peradeniya – home to over 4,000 species of flora.
Leisure walk around Kandy Lake in the evening.
Option: Attend a cultural dance performance featuring Kandyan drummers and fire walkers.
Overnight: Kandy
Meals: Breakfast, Dinner
Day 3: Traditional Arts, Crafts & Kandy City Exploration
Visit a traditional wood carving and batik workshop.
Explore a local gem museum to learn about Sri Lanka’s sapphires.
Discover the National Museum of Kandy and its historical treasures.
Stroll through the local market and enjoy some authentic Kandyan snacks.
Overnight: Kandy
Meals: Breakfast, Dinner
Day 4: Scenic Train to Nuwara Eliya – Tea Factory Experience
Transfer to Peradeniya or Kandy Railway Station.
Scenic train journey to Nanu Oya, one of the most picturesque rides in the world.
Pickup and transfer to Nuwara Eliya, known as “Little England.”
Visit a working tea plantation and factory – learn tea plucking, processing, and tasting.
Overnight: Nuwara Eliya
Meals: Breakfast, Dinner
Day 5: Horton Plains National Park & World’s End Hike
Early morning drive to Horton Plains (approx. 1.5 hrs).
Embark on a moderate 9km trek to World’s End and Baker’s Falls.
Return to Nuwara Eliya for lunch.
Rest and enjoy an evening at leisure, perhaps with high tea at the Grand Hotel.
Overnight: Nuwara Eliya
Meals: Breakfast, Dinner
Day 6: Gregory Lake & Colonial Walk
Boating or horse riding at Gregory Lake.
Visit Victoria Park and admire the old-world charm.
Explore colonial-era architecture: Post Office, Hill Club, and English cottages.
Evening free for shopping or relaxing at your hotel.
Overnight: Nuwara Eliya
Meals: Breakfast, Dinner
Day 7: Transfer to Ella – Ravana Falls & Nine Arches Bridge
Scenic drive to Ella through winding tea country roads.
Stop at Ravana Falls for photos and relaxation.
Check-in at a boutique hotel with panoramic views.
Visit the iconic Nine Arches Bridge before sunset.
Overnight: Ella
Meals: Breakfast, Dinner
Day 8: Hike Little Adam’s Peak & Local Village Life
Morning hike to Little Adam’s Peak for stunning sunrise views.
Walk through tea estates and meet local tea pluckers.
Enjoy a traditional Sri Lankan lunch in a village setting.
Free time to relax, shop for crafts, or get a spa treatment.
Overnight: Ella
Meals: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ner
Day 9: Visit Lipton’s Seat & Tea Legacy
Early departure to Lipton’s Seat – where Sir Thomas Lipton once sat to survey his tea empire.
Visit Dambatenne Tea Factory for an immersive tea heritage experience.
Optional stop at Diyaluma Falls, the second-highest waterfall in Sri Lanka.
Overnight: Ella
Meals: Breakfast, Dinner
Day 10: Transfer to Colombo via Ratnapura (Gem City)
Depart Ella and drive through the Sabaragamuwa Province.
Stop at Ratnapura, the “City of Gems”.
Visit a local gem mine and museum.
Continue to Colombo and check-in at a city hotel.
Overnight: Colombo
Meals: Breakfast, Dinner
Day 11: Colombo Highlights & Shopping
Explore Colombo city: Galle Face Green, Independence Square, and Colombo Fort.
Visit Gangaramaya Temple and the tranquil Beira Lake.
Enjoy shopping at ODEL, Barefoot, Laksala, or Pettah Market.
Optional: Sunset cocktail at a rooftop bar or fine dining dinner.
Overnight: Colombo
Meals: Breakfast, Dinner
Day 12: Departure Day
Transfer to Bandaranaike International Airport for your departure.
Take back beautiful memories of Sri Lanka’s hill country and heritage.
Meals: Breakfast
